Best Internet Providers in San Mateo, NM

In San Mateo, New Mexico, Viasat Internet emerges as the top internet provider. Using a satellite connection, Viasat covers 100% of the community. However, its speed caps at 10 Mbps. Starting at $0 per month, it suits those needing basic internet without prioritizing speed. Hughesnet and Sacred Wind Communications follow. Hughesnet, offering a satellite connection like Viasat, also achieves 100% coverage but provides up to 25 Mbps download speed. Starting at $49.99 per month, it targets users seeking higher speeds. Sacred Wind Communications uses a fixed wireless connection, matching Hughesnet’s 25 Mbps speed but with a lower starting price of $39.95 per month. Fixed wireless and satellite connections predominate in San Mateo. Meanwhile, cable and DSL cover 90% and 31% of the area, respectively. Fiber is unavailable, but the broad coverage ensures residents can find a provider that fits their needs.
